Discover Ban Phu Liap
Ban Phu Liap in Changwat Kanchanaburi is a city in Thailand about 76 mi (or 123 km) west of Bangkok, the country's capital city.
Local time in Ban Phu Liap is now 07:44 PM (Thursday). The local timezone is named Asia / Bangkok with an UTC offset of 7 hours. We know of 8 airports in the vicinity of Ban Phu Liap, of which two are larger airports. The closest airport in Thailand is Don Mueang International Airport in a distance of 81 mi (or 130 km), East. There are two Unesco world heritage sites nearby. The closest heritage site in Thailand is Historic City of Ayutthaya in a distance of 79 mi (or 128 km), East.
